Output 019640d015393642af6f959612d204b1021eaf9573dc510f5ac6a111820cd02d:35

value
3640670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 628a234a759765ef25707936c8084e15bd625ec0 OP_EQUAL
address
3Ag3dL4tPN8qBp4XPAyK2ekH9yhvAnRoon
transaction
019640d015393642af6f959612d204b1021eaf9573dc510f5ac6a111820cd02d
spent
true